Serbia beats Jordan after German loss
SERBIA recovered from a tough double-overtime, one-point loss to Germany to beat Jordan 112-69 at the world championship in Paris yesterday.
Serbia used its height to dominate inside and all 11 of its eligible players scored.
Center Nenad Krstic was sitting out the last of his three-game suspension for a pre-tournament brawl in Greece but guard Milos Teodosic returned yesterday with seven points and seven assists. Dusko Savanovic and Marko Keselj led Serbia (2-1) with 21 points each and center Kosta Perovic added 20. Osama Daghles had 19 points for Jordan (0-3).
Serbia lost 81-82 to Germany less than 24 hours earlier in Group A.
On Sunday, Marc Gasol dunked, Rudy Fernandez hit 3-pointers and Ricky Rubio dished out assists to all of them as defending champion Spain found its form to rout New Zealand 101-84.
